Chrysler has announced a stunning 30,000 lb tow capacity for the Ram 3500 diesel. That's even more ( a lot more) than an F450 can boast!  It is powered by a 6.7L Cummins with 850 lb-ft of torque and has a new high strength frame and beefy transmission to handle the load. It will be officially shown at the North American Auto Show in Detroit starting Jan 14.

Hey Gary, you wouldn't know if this is just Dodge's tow rating, or a tow rating based on a real world towing test. I think I heard a while back that mfgrs were suppose to use a predetermined set of test to set the tow rating of all truck.
 
I think Chrysler is signed up to use the SAE J2807 standard tow ratings, but they may or may not have completed the actual verification testing for this truck.
